1997BN18948Benteli 1997. 1997. Softcover. Als einer der wenigen Schweizer Photographen der drei˜iger Jahre pflegte Martin Imboden 1893-1935 eine eigenst„ndige kÂnstlerische Photographie. Bereits in seinen frÂhen weich gezeichneten Studien im Stil der 'Kunstphotographie' kristallisieren sich die wichtigsten Themenkreise Protrait Tanz Akt Plastik und Landschaft heraus. Imboden ging mit seinem Werk einen Weg zwischen Kunstphotographie und Neuer Photographie. Sein wichtigster Beitrag zur Geschichte der Schweizer Photographie sind seine Portraitaufnahmen. Mit kontrastreicher Beleuchtung ungewohnten Perspektiven und Bildausschnitten sowie subtiler Linien- und BlickfÂhrung richtete er den Spiegel in die Psyche seiner Modelle. Die eindrÂckliche Bildauswahl dieser Publikation bringt eine Ann„herung an den vergessenen gro˜en Photographen und dokumentiert zugleich die Photographie der Zwischenkriegszeit auf eigenst„ndige Weise. <br/><br/>Als einer der wenigen Schweizer Photographen der drei˜iger Jahre pflegte Martin Imboden 1893-1935 eine eigenst„ndige kÂnstlerische Photographie. Terri Windling wrote the Historical Introduction. Offers portraits of more than one hundred fantasy writers and includes a brief statement by each author. Patti Perret traveled thousands of miles traversing two continents in order to create The Faces of Fantasy a stunning and definitive collection of photographs of more than one hundred of today's top fantasy writes. With each fascinating frame--couples with insightful personal statements from the authors themselves--Perret takes us on an amazing journey into the hearts minds and souls of the people who form the very foundation of modern fantasy. Terri Windling is a writer artist and book editor interested in myth folklore fairy tales and the ways they are used in contemporary arts. She has published over 40 books novels children's books and anthologies winning nine World Fantasy Awards the Bram Stoker Award and the SFWA Solstice Award for "outstanding contributions to the speculative fiction field as writer editor artist educator and mentor." Her adult novel "The Wood Wife" won the Mythopoeic Award for Novel of the Year and her collection "The Armless Maiden" was shortlisted for the James Tiptree Jr. Award. She has also published numerous essays on myth fairy tales mythic arts and fantasy literature. Perret's book is filled with an assortment of more than 100 modern fantasy authors. Each author received one page in which to describe who they are their philosophy or anything else that seemed appropriate. It is important to hear from the authors about themselves in their own words. Most of the images in the book are imaginative. The Faces of Fantasy is a fun book to have providing pictures of more than 100 fantasy authors from Lynn Abbey to Jane Yolen. And of course it makes a great place to keep all those autographs.
